在现代农业的发展中,科技的力量正日益显现。农业模拟软件作为一种新兴的科技工具,正在改变着传统的种植养殖模式。它不仅帮助我们更好地理解作物生长和动物养殖的规律,还能在虚拟世界中试验各种种植养殖方案,为农业生产提供科学依据。下面,我们就来一起探索农业模拟软件的奥秘,看看它是如何助你掌握种植养殖秘诀的。

虚拟世界中的农业实验

农业模拟软件,顾名思义,是在计算机上模拟真实农业环境的一种软件。它通过复杂的算法和模型,模拟作物生长、土壤水分、气候条件等因素对农业生产的影响。用户可以在虚拟世界中设置不同的种植养殖参数,观察作物和动物的生长变化,从而在真实种植养殖之前进行试验。

作物生长模拟

作物生长模拟是农业模拟软件的核心功能之一。它通过分析土壤、气候、水分、肥料等因素,预测作物在不同生长阶段的生长状况。例如,用户可以设定不同的土壤类型、气候条件、种植密度等参数,软件将模拟作物从播种到收获的全过程,并给出产量预测。

# 示例代码:作物生长模拟
def simulate_crop_growth(soil_type, climate, irrigation, fertilizer):
    # 根据土壤类型、气候、灌溉和肥料等因素计算作物生长情况
    growth_condition = calculate_growth_condition(soil_type, climate, irrigation, fertilizer)
    yield_prediction = calculate_yield_prediction(growth_condition)
    return yield_prediction

# 调用函数
yield_prediction = simulate_crop_growth("loamy", "warm", "regular", "high")
print("预计产量:", yield_prediction)

动物养殖模拟

动物养殖模拟则是针对畜牧业的一种模拟软件。它通过模拟饲料、环境、疾病等因素对动物生长的影响,预测动物的生长速度和健康状况。用户可以根据实际情况调整养殖参数,观察动物的生长变化,从而优化养殖方案。

# 示例代码:动物养殖模拟
def simulate_animal_feeding(feed, environment, disease):
    # 根据饲料、环境和疾病等因素计算动物生长情况
    growth_condition = calculate_growth_condition(feed, environment, disease)
    weight_prediction = calculate_weight_prediction(growth_condition)
    return weight_prediction

# 调用函数
weight_prediction = simulate_animal_feeding("high_quality", "clean", "low")
print("预计体重:", weight_prediction)

实际应用中的优势

农业模拟软件在实际应用中具有以下优势:

  1. 降低风险:在虚拟世界中试验各种种植养殖方案,可以降低实际种植养殖过程中的风险。
  2. 提高效率:通过模拟预测,可以提前了解作物和动物的生长状况,从而提高农业生产效率。
  3. 优化资源利用:合理调整种植养殖参数,可以最大程度地利用土地、水资源和肥料等资源。
  4. 培养专业人才:农业模拟软件可以帮助农业从业者更好地了解农业生产过程,提高专业素养。

总结

农业模拟软件作为一种新兴的科技工具,正在为农业生产带来变革。它不仅可以帮助我们更好地掌握种植养殖秘诀,还能为农业可持续发展提供有力支持。随着技术的不断进步,相信农业模拟软件将会在未来的农业生产中发挥越来越重要的作用。